论文部分内容阅读
摘要:本文主要基于网络虚拟化背景下,对虚拟网络功能链的资源配置及部署问题进行相关研讨,并借助映射算法分析虚拟网络功能链内各租户需求,以便切实提升虚拟网络中各类资源的利用率及租户接收率,实现网络产品经济利益最大化发展目标,以期为相关工作人员提供帮助。
关键词:资源拆分;虚拟网络功能链;映射算法
前言:
随着网络环境逐渐趋向于虚拟化发展,租户对虚拟网络功能链的资源分配提出了更高要求,并希望利用最小的资源分配量,得到最大化的物理资源利用率。这就需要相关工作人员能够基于优化理念,对虚拟网络功能链中资源分配问题进行建模,形成具有链式拓扑结构虚拟映射的网络,以更好提高虚拟网络功能链实际运行过程中的经济效益。
1、概述网络虚拟化
虚拟化技术的日趋成熟使其被广泛应用于硬件、软件的设计开发中,如软件定义网络与网络硬件功能虚拟化等。同时,网络虚拟化技术具有高度的灵活性及适用性,可满足大多数网络配置及资源使用要求,为物理网络拓扑结构的构建及特定计算能力的提升奠定了坚实基础。由此可见,利用网络虚拟化技术能够依据租户的多元化需求构建出不同虚拟网络,并对每个虚拟网络进行隔离,以确保租户信息安全。同时,与物理網络相比,虚拟化网络更加提升了租户的透明性,降低租户使用体验的不良影响,并在学术界及工业生产领域得到了高度重视。
2、资源拆分下虚拟网络功能链资源配置的模型构建
2.1底部物理网络模型的构建
基于租户虚拟网络功能链请求资源拆分要求下,对虚拟网络功能链及各个虚拟网络进行合理资源配置及部署,从而在满足租户需求的资源的基础上,最大限度的提升物理资源利用率,从而降低网络中的物理设备的能耗量。而在资源拆分理念下,底部物理网络模型的构建应包换物理网络中各节点的集合、物理链路的结合等。设置每一个物理节点的计算资源容量,并以此更加直观的展现出物理网络模型中物理节点的剩余节点资源以及每个物理链路的剩余宽带资源,为后期虚拟网络功能链的优化提供重要理论依据。
2.2租户虚拟网络功能链需求模型的构建
在对资源拆分下虚拟网络功能链的模型构建中,相关工作人员还需结合租户需求,将租户需求利用网络功能集合及各个网络功能间的虚拟链条集合展示出来。
2_3虚拟网络功能链映射模型的构建
在虚拟网络功能链映射模型的构建过程中,可从以下几方面人手:第一,当租户对虚拟网络功能链的需求达到后,可利用云计算平台对虚拟网络功能链中的的宽带资源进行计算;第二,对虚拟网络功能链节点映射及链路映射进行综合考量,同时针对虚拟网络功能链中流量及其通虚拟网络节点的顺序问题进行深入分析;第三,基于虚拟网络节点可能会被自主拆分出多个节点,且每个节点都可能会被映射到物理节点上,将虚拟网络功能链中多个物理节点组成底层物理网络集合。
同时,与原有虚拟网络映射问题相比,虚拟网络功能链中虚拟链路映射需考虑虚拟链路两端的虚拟网络节点拆分后虚拟链路问题,并在虚拟链路两端只有一个虚拟网络被拆分、两端虚拟网络均被拆分的情况下进行分析,以更好的构建出虚拟网络功能链映射模型。
2.4虚拟网络功能链资源分配问题分析
在对虚拟网络功能链资源分配问题进行分析时,应在定底层网络拓扑情况下满足租户对虚拟网络功能链的请求,利用云计算技术,计算出租户对虚拟网络界节点资源需求量、各条虚拟链路资源需求量、流量需求量及底层物理资源的实际使用情况,为租户在制定出最优化的资源分配及部署计划,从而明确虚拟网络功能链部署位置及路径。不仅如此,在虚拟网络功能链中虚拟网络节点拆分的情况下,还应对每条虚拟网络功能链路径找寻出最佳的虚拟网络节点,通过合理资源拆分及与分配,更好的提升底层物理网络中各资源的利用率。
3、资源拆分下虚拟网络功能链映射算法重点分析
3.1虚拟网络节点映射计算
在资源拆分下虚拟网络功能链映射计算的过程中,可通过与之相应的计算公式对拆分资源分配下的各项参数数据进行分析,以制定出最佳设计方案。具体来说,决策变量表示租户在虚拟网络功能链第一虚拟节点中的放置对策,要求当虚拟节点被拆分成多个子节点时,可将其分别部署在各个物理节点之上,并满足租户对各类资源的分配需求。
3.2虚拟链路映射计算
在虚拟网络功能链映射计算期间,可引入决策变量计算公式来表示虚拟网络功能链及其被拆分后的位置,确保每条虚拟网络功能链映射在底层物理网络中得一个方向,并满足决策变量需求,选择出最佳的的节点映射路径。
3.3映射算法复杂度分析
通过利用资源拆分理论对虚拟网络功能链进行映射计算,可对虚拟网络功能链模型中的拆分策略进行更加全面的规划,有效解决了传统虚拟网络功能链映射计算局限性问题。但由于映射算法中不存在多式时间算法,因此仍需不断完善虚拟网络功能链映射计算方式,降低映射计算期间的复杂性,以更好的满足不同租户对虚拟网络功能链资源分配提出的要求。
4、虚拟网络功能链中资源分配及部署的算法设计
在对虚拟网络功能链资源分配及部署的算法进行设计时,应注重资源拆分下虚拟网络功能链映射计算结果的分析,切实提升优化模型在大规模网络计算中的计算效率,综合分析虚拟网络功能链中物理节点剩余资源及物理链路剩余资源,为虚拟网络功能链中底层物理设备的资源使用情况提供最为精准的描述。
总结:
总而言之,为切实提升虚拟网络功能链在资源分配及部署期间的效率,相关工作人员就需在原有虚拟网络功能链映射算法基础上引入资源拆分理念,以更好的计算出虚拟网络功能链实际运行期间的物理资源利用率及租住接受率,最大限度的提升虚拟网络功能链内服务功能。
关键词:资源拆分;虚拟网络功能链;映射算法
前言:
随着网络环境逐渐趋向于虚拟化发展,租户对虚拟网络功能链的资源分配提出了更高要求,并希望利用最小的资源分配量,得到最大化的物理资源利用率。这就需要相关工作人员能够基于优化理念,对虚拟网络功能链中资源分配问题进行建模,形成具有链式拓扑结构虚拟映射的网络,以更好提高虚拟网络功能链实际运行过程中的经济效益。
1、概述网络虚拟化
虚拟化技术的日趋成熟使其被广泛应用于硬件、软件的设计开发中,如软件定义网络与网络硬件功能虚拟化等。同时,网络虚拟化技术具有高度的灵活性及适用性,可满足大多数网络配置及资源使用要求,为物理网络拓扑结构的构建及特定计算能力的提升奠定了坚实基础。由此可见,利用网络虚拟化技术能够依据租户的多元化需求构建出不同虚拟网络,并对每个虚拟网络进行隔离,以确保租户信息安全。同时,与物理網络相比,虚拟化网络更加提升了租户的透明性,降低租户使用体验的不良影响,并在学术界及工业生产领域得到了高度重视。
2、资源拆分下虚拟网络功能链资源配置的模型构建
2.1底部物理网络模型的构建
基于租户虚拟网络功能链请求资源拆分要求下,对虚拟网络功能链及各个虚拟网络进行合理资源配置及部署,从而在满足租户需求的资源的基础上,最大限度的提升物理资源利用率,从而降低网络中的物理设备的能耗量。而在资源拆分理念下,底部物理网络模型的构建应包换物理网络中各节点的集合、物理链路的结合等。设置每一个物理节点的计算资源容量,并以此更加直观的展现出物理网络模型中物理节点的剩余节点资源以及每个物理链路的剩余宽带资源,为后期虚拟网络功能链的优化提供重要理论依据。
2.2租户虚拟网络功能链需求模型的构建
在对资源拆分下虚拟网络功能链的模型构建中,相关工作人员还需结合租户需求,将租户需求利用网络功能集合及各个网络功能间的虚拟链条集合展示出来。
2_3虚拟网络功能链映射模型的构建
在虚拟网络功能链映射模型的构建过程中,可从以下几方面人手:第一,当租户对虚拟网络功能链的需求达到后,可利用云计算平台对虚拟网络功能链中的的宽带资源进行计算;第二,对虚拟网络功能链节点映射及链路映射进行综合考量,同时针对虚拟网络功能链中流量及其通虚拟网络节点的顺序问题进行深入分析;第三,基于虚拟网络节点可能会被自主拆分出多个节点,且每个节点都可能会被映射到物理节点上,将虚拟网络功能链中多个物理节点组成底层物理网络集合。
同时,与原有虚拟网络映射问题相比,虚拟网络功能链中虚拟链路映射需考虑虚拟链路两端的虚拟网络节点拆分后虚拟链路问题,并在虚拟链路两端只有一个虚拟网络被拆分、两端虚拟网络均被拆分的情况下进行分析,以更好的构建出虚拟网络功能链映射模型。
2.4虚拟网络功能链资源分配问题分析
在对虚拟网络功能链资源分配问题进行分析时,应在定底层网络拓扑情况下满足租户对虚拟网络功能链的请求,利用云计算技术,计算出租户对虚拟网络界节点资源需求量、各条虚拟链路资源需求量、流量需求量及底层物理资源的实际使用情况,为租户在制定出最优化的资源分配及部署计划,从而明确虚拟网络功能链部署位置及路径。不仅如此,在虚拟网络功能链中虚拟网络节点拆分的情况下,还应对每条虚拟网络功能链路径找寻出最佳的虚拟网络节点,通过合理资源拆分及与分配,更好的提升底层物理网络中各资源的利用率。
3、资源拆分下虚拟网络功能链映射算法重点分析
3.1虚拟网络节点映射计算
在资源拆分下虚拟网络功能链映射计算的过程中,可通过与之相应的计算公式对拆分资源分配下的各项参数数据进行分析,以制定出最佳设计方案。具体来说,决策变量表示租户在虚拟网络功能链第一虚拟节点中的放置对策,要求当虚拟节点被拆分成多个子节点时,可将其分别部署在各个物理节点之上,并满足租户对各类资源的分配需求。
3.2虚拟链路映射计算
在虚拟网络功能链映射计算期间,可引入决策变量计算公式来表示虚拟网络功能链及其被拆分后的位置,确保每条虚拟网络功能链映射在底层物理网络中得一个方向,并满足决策变量需求,选择出最佳的的节点映射路径。
3.3映射算法复杂度分析
通过利用资源拆分理论对虚拟网络功能链进行映射计算,可对虚拟网络功能链模型中的拆分策略进行更加全面的规划,有效解决了传统虚拟网络功能链映射计算局限性问题。但由于映射算法中不存在多式时间算法,因此仍需不断完善虚拟网络功能链映射计算方式,降低映射计算期间的复杂性,以更好的满足不同租户对虚拟网络功能链资源分配提出的要求。
4、虚拟网络功能链中资源分配及部署的算法设计
在对虚拟网络功能链资源分配及部署的算法进行设计时,应注重资源拆分下虚拟网络功能链映射计算结果的分析,切实提升优化模型在大规模网络计算中的计算效率,综合分析虚拟网络功能链中物理节点剩余资源及物理链路剩余资源,为虚拟网络功能链中底层物理设备的资源使用情况提供最为精准的描述。
总结:
总而言之,为切实提升虚拟网络功能链在资源分配及部署期间的效率,相关工作人员就需在原有虚拟网络功能链映射算法基础上引入资源拆分理念,以更好的计算出虚拟网络功能链实际运行期间的物理资源利用率及租住接受率,最大限度的提升虚拟网络功能链内服务功能。